жмур

Bulgarian

Etymology

жмя, жу́мя (žmja, žúmja, to hold tightly, to squeeze) (dialectal) + -ур (-ur)

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[ʒmur]
  • (file)

Noun

жмур • (žmur) m (dialectal)

  1. something held tightly
    1. tight knot, joint, or junction
    2. firm grip

Declension

Alternative forms

  • джмур (džmur)
